Summary

Unbounded recursion DoS in parse() revive phase. Red Hat rates this important (CVSS 7.5).

Weakness: CWE-770.

Affected package(s): rhdh/rhdh-hub-rhel9:1777903262, devspaces/dashboard-rhel9:1779341289, cluster-observability-operator/logging-console-plugin-pf4-rhel9:1782839279, cluster-observability-operator/troubleshooting-panel-console-plugin-pf6-rhel9:1782839996, rhoai/odh-dashboard-rhel8:1774282136, cluster-observability-operator/logging-console-plugin-pf5-rhel9:1782840539.

Resolved in Red Hat advisory RHSA-2026:13826 — update the affected packages (`sudo dnf update`).

Affected products named by the advisory: Red Hat Developer Hub 1.8; Red Hat Developer Hub 1.9; Red Hat Edge Manager 1.0; Red Hat OpenShift AI 2.16; and 10 more.
